Transaction 88bdb17a0458298aafaecdc8ee957d8b1d9caad948196dbff073cfd2d98941a7
1 Input
1 Output
-
88bdb17a0458298aafaecdc8ee957d8b1d9caad948196dbff073cfd2d98941a7:0
- value
- 57997511
- script pubkey
- OP_0 OP_PUSHBYTES_20 70d457588448eafe8f884d6ef7aa1f50efd59131
- address
- bc1qwr29wkyyfr40arugf4h002sl2rhatyf32tzdmw